Popularity of the name LARY since 1880.

Number of births per year since 1880.

The name "Lary" has seen a varied trend in popularity over the years in the United States, as indicated by the statistics provided.

In the early to mid-20th century, the name Lary had a notable presence, with a significant spike occurring between 1937 and 1946. During this period, the number of births with the name Lary more than doubled from 37 in 1938 to 63 in 1946. This suggests that the name was quite popular during this time.

However, after the mid-20th century, the popularity of the name Lary began to decline. From 1959 onwards, there were fewer than 50 births with the name each year, indicating a decrease in its popularity.

In recent years, the number of births with the name Lary has been quite low, with only 5 births recorded in both 2009 and 1994. This suggests that the name is not currently very popular in the United States.

Overall, while the name Lary was once quite popular in the mid-20th century, its popularity has since declined significantly. It remains to be seen whether the name will regain popularity in the future.
